Next.js getStaticPaths 与动态路由的静态生成如何实现?

在构建现代Web应用时,我们经常面临动态内容静态化的核心需求。Next.js通过创新的getStaticPaths API,实现了动态路由与静态生成的完美融合。这种技术能在构...

ReactJS 有哪些核心概念是每个前端必须掌握的?

ReactJS核心概念:每个前端工程师必须掌握的7大知识点 在当今前端开发领域,ReactJS以62.5%的市场占有率稳居前端框架榜首(2023 State of JS调查报告)。这...

CSS 层叠的本质是什么?@layer 如何优雅解决样式覆盖和 !important 滥用?

在CSS开发中,90%的样式冲突都源于对层叠机制理解不足。当!important像野草般蔓延在代码中,当样式覆盖成为日常噩梦,CSS工作组推出的@layer规则犹如一剂精准...

Markdown 预览自定义扩展如何实现?有哪些实用技巧?

Markdown预览自定义扩展:实现方法与实战技巧 为什么需要自定义Markdown预览? 在内容创作和技术文档编写领域,Markdown已成为事实标准格式。但原生预览功能...

ahooks 的 useEventEmitter 是怎么实现事件总线的?值得一学吗?

ahooks useEventEmitter事件总线实现解析与实战价值 为什么需要关注事件总线设计? 在React应用开发中,组件通信始终是架构设计的核心问题。当跨层级组件需...

流式响应 UI 怎么实现?仿 ChatGPT 聊天界面前端如何处理?

流式响应UI实现与仿ChatGPT聊天界面前端开发指南 在人工智能交互场景中,流畅自然的对话体验已成为基本要求。本文将深入解析流式响应UI的实现原理与类Chat...

Stylus 的伪元素真的能“凭空创造”视觉元素吗?原理是什么?

Stylus伪元素:视觉魔法背后的科学原理 当我们在网页中看到那些精美的按钮特效、流畅的悬浮动画或巧妙的装饰线时,很少有人意识到这些视觉元素可能并非真...

useContext 能共享状态吗?React 中状态提升还能不用吗?

在React应用开发中,组件间状态共享始终是核心命题。当面对跨层级组件通信时,开发者常在useContext和状态提升(State Lifting)之间犹豫:前者能实现全局状...

Vue 组件间通信有哪些方式?哪种方案最适合你的项目?

Vue组件间通信的7大核心方案与选型指南 在Vue项目开发中,组件间通信机制如同应用程序的神经系统,直接决定着功能模块的协作效率。面对父子组件、兄弟组件...

Vue 生命周期执行顺序有讲究?哪些钩子最常被忽视?

在Vue开发实践中,80%的组件异常都源于对生命周期执行顺序的误判。许多开发者能熟练使用created和mounted等常见钩子,却往往忽略errorCaptured、activated等...
1 314 315 316 317 318 362